Surname Yerxa

Surname Yerxa (Yerxa United States Canada New Zealand Switzerland Brazil) , worldwide, is a rare family name. The family name Yerxa is habitual in Canada, where it is a rare surname, New Zealand, and the United States, where it is a very rare surname. Much less frequently, Yerxa is the forename as well as the last name.
